Study on Trichothecene and Zearalenone Presence in Romanian Wheat Relative to Weather Conditions
2019
To evaluate the influence of weather conditions on mycotoxin presence in wheat, deoxynivalenol (DON), 3-acetyldeoxynivalenol (3AcDON), 15-acetyldeoxynivalenol (15AcDON), fusarenon-X (FUS-X), nivalenol (NIV), HT-2 toxin (HT-2), T-2 toxin (T-2), diacetoxyscirpenol (DAS), neosolaniol (NEO) and zearalenone (ZEN) were evaluated in 102 Romanian wheat samples coming from five wheat growing areas during 2015. Only six mycotoxins were detected, while FUS-X, DAS, NEO and NIV were not present in the wheat samples. Occurrence of fourteen mycotoxins in tiger-nuts
2012
Abstract A previous developed matrix solid-phase dispersion (MSPD) extraction method was applied for the routine analysis of aflatoxins (AFs), ochratoxin A (OTA), fumonisins (FB 1 and FB 2 ), beauvericin (BEA), nivalenol (NIV), deoxynivalenol (DON), the toxin T-2 (T-2), toxin HT-2 (HT-2), diacetoxyscirpenol (DAS) and zearalenone (ZEN) in tiger-nuts by liquid chromatography–triple-quadrupole linear ion trap (HPLC–QTRAP ® ). The extraction solid support used was C 18 , while the elution solvent was acetonitrile/methanol (50/50, v/v) 1 mM ammonium formate.
